This poignant photograph captures how coronavirus has split families apart as many of us self-isolate. Vivian Mallon, at 74, is following government guidelines for pensioners to self-isolate for months following the Covid-19 pandemic.
But like most weekends, he still visited family in Dungannon, County Tyrone, in Northern Ireland yesterday. However, the pensioner was only able to greet five-year-old grandson Davin through the window.
And Davin’s mum took this touching picture seen exclusively by Mirror Online. In it, the pair smile warmly at each other and the youngster reaches out his hand.
